The S&P 500 pushed 1.8% higher on abnormally high holiday week volume, but with back to back doji candles near the upper trend channel, I’m leaning lower next week. The U.S. dollar slipped 0.4% and bounced near support, but RSI and MACD still look weak, so I’m only slightly bearish. The 10 year yield jumped 2.5% to 4.485 after breaking above the downward channel, the 20 day, and the 50 day moving averages. Gold gained 1.5%, PHYS rose 1.4%, and GDX climbed 1.9%, and I still like miners because of positive RSI divergence, even with bear flag and death cross risk. Silver jumped 2.9%, PSLV gained 3.9%, and SIL rose 2.3%, but $64 resistance is the major wall I’m watching before getting too excited. Copper rose 0.9% and looks stronger than COPX, while uranium slipped 0.1% even as term pricing improved from $94 to $95.50 per pound and SRUUF surged 3.9%. Oil rose 0.5%, XLE fell 1.2%, natural gas dropped 2.2%, and coal still looks buyable with Pacific thermal coal up 3% and Atlantic thermal coal up 8%. Nickel futures fell 2.6% after BYD battery concerns, and Bitcoin rallied 5.5% toward $66,000 resistance, where I’m watching closely for a stall.
